> On Thu, 6 Sep 2001 00:46:33 -0400, Jason D. Piercy mumbled something like:
> >>I have my chkrootkit in /home/chkrootkit
> >>what does my crontab entry need to look like
>
> Well, let's say you want it to run every night at 1 am and mail the
results to you.
> I'm gonna assume that the actual path to the program itself is
/home/chkrootkit/chkrootkit. If not, change the below to whatever it really
is.
> Your crontab would look like such:
> * 1 * * * root /home/chkrootkit/chkrootkit | mail -s "Chkrootkit Report"
admin
>
> That would run it as root and mail it to your admin account. To change the
email addy just put the name of another user on the machine or a full email
address.
>
> If anyone sees anything wrong with my syntax please correct me!
